Is it mandatory to close accounts after the debt management plan? Can’t I keep them open?


Unfortunately, you have to close accounts after the debt management plan. You got to understand one thing. Creditors agree to lower your interest rates on only one condition. You have to close the accounts after paying off the credit cards. They won't allow you to pay low interest rates on credit cards for an indefinite period.

One of the agreements you have to make when entering into a Debt Management Plan is that you will close your credit card accounts and not get any new one until you are completely debt-free.
